Funny man Steven Colbert has had a beetle named after him.

coberti

The Venezuelan diving beetle,  Agaporomorphus colberti, has “extremely complicated male genitalia”.

Arizona State Univerity and the University of New Mexico honoured Colbert with the name.

“Last year, Stephen shamelessly asked the science community to name something cooler than a spider to honor him. His top choices were a giant ant or a laser lion. While those would be cool species to discover, our research involves beetles, and they are ‘way cooler’ than a spider any day”. Quentin Wheeler, Arizona State University.

An Irish students hoax on wikipedia has shown up in many newspapers.

UCD student Shane Fitzgerald added a fake quote to the page of Maurice Jarre, a deceased French composer.

The quote appeared in many newspaper obituaries, including the Daily Mail and The Guardian.

“One could say my life itself has been one long soundtrack. Music was my life, music brought me to life, and music is how I will be remembered long after I leave this life. When I die there will be a final waltz playing in my head, that only I can hear,”

“I didn’t expect it to go that far. I expected it to be in blogs and sites, but on mainstream quality papers? I was very surprised about,” the student said.

He explained the reason he did it was to prove the journalists are using the net as a primary source.

If you were one of the many users that got a service message delivered to you today, then don’t panic.

Users are being asked to ignore the message, that was sent by mistake, and warned users they needed to change their Live Id.

No one has been compromised according to their blog, it was simply human error.

The Vatican newspaper has reviewed the film , and calls it harmless entertainment.

The paper had a dig at the film too, saying it is filled with "stereotyped characters” and simply a “commercial operation”.

Yet they also complimented Ron Howard on the set designs.
